Viscometer installation

Article source:LAWSON Author:Lawson Popularity: 168 Issuing Time:2018/3/3 9:25:21

(1) Care should be taken when loading and unloading the rotor. When loading and unloading, the connecting screw should be slightly lifted to operate. Do not use too much force, and do not force the rotor laterally to prevent the rotor from bending.

(2) Please do not put the viscometer with the rotor installed on its side or upside down.

(3) Keep the connecting end face and thread of the connecting screw and rotor clean, otherwise it will affect the shaking of the rotor.

(4) The viscometer should be held up and down by hand to prevent the viscometer from falling due to its own weight.

(5) After changing the rotor, please input the new rotor number in time. After each use, the replaced rotor should be cleaned (wiped clean) in time and put back in the rotor holder. Please do not leave the rotor on the instrument for cleaning.

(6) When changing the liquid to be measured, please clean (wipe clean) the rotor and the rotor protection frame in time to avoid measurement errors caused by the confusion of the liquid to be measured.

(7) The instrument and rotor are matched one-to-one, please do not confuse several instruments and rotors.

(8) Please do not disassemble and adjust the instrument parts at will.

(9) When moving and transporting the instrument, put the yellow cap on the connecting screw, tighten the screw, and put it in the packing box.

(10) After installing the rotor, please do not rotate it for a long time without liquid, so as not to damage the shaft tip.

(11) Many of the suspensions, emulsions, polymers and other high-viscosity liquids are "non-Newtonian liquids", and their viscosity values vary with conditions such as shear speed and time, so in different rotors, The inconsistency of the results measured under the speed and time is a normal situation, not an instrument error. The determination of non-Newtonian liquids should generally specify the rotor, speed and time.

(12) Doing the following will help to measure more accurate values:

Precisely control the temperature of the liquid being measured.

Immerse the rotor in the liquid to be tested for a sufficient time so that the temperature of the two is the same.

Maintain fluid uniformity.

When measuring, place the rotor in the center of the container, and be sure to install the rotor protection frame.

Keep the rotor clean and shaken.

When the high speed measurement immediately changes to low speed, it should be shut down, or the measurement time at low speed should be a little longer to overcome the error caused by the rotational inertia of the liquid.

Use No. 1 rotor when measuring low viscosity, and No. 4 when measuring high viscosity.

When measuring viscosity at low speed, the measuring time is relatively longer.

During the measurement process, due to the need to exchange the rotor, the liquid to be measured, etc., after changing the position of the viscometer by rotating the lifting chuck, the horizontal position of the viscometer should be checked and adjusted in time.
